How to render clips in filmora 9

Simply click on the Preferences option in the File menu and once the Preferences window pops up on the screen head over to the Performance menu. Under the Preview Render menu, you can enable the Background render option which will perform the rendering automatically after you add a new media file to the timeline.

Where is the render button in Filmora?

Your computer will generate rendered versions of the files you placed on the timeline after you click on the Render Preview button that is located in the upper left corner of the Filmora’s timeline.

What displays the sequence of clips in video editing apps?

The Program Monitor plays back the sequence of clips that you are assembling. It’s your view of the active sequence in a Timeline panel. You can set sequence markers and specify sequence In points and Out points. Sequence In points and Out points define where frames are added or removed from the sequence.

How do I export Filmora without watermark?

  1. Save the project. Make sure to save your project file and keep all the source files intact (i.e. do not delete a video clip from your computer that you have used in your Filmora project).
  2. Upgrade to a paid version of Filmora.
  3. Reopen the project and register.
  4. Export with the watermark gone.

Why is Filmora slow?

Processing large video files can cause the footage playback to lag. … Click on the background render checkbox if you want to ensure that all files you add to the timeline are rendered. By doing so you will ensure their smooth playback and reduce the lagging.
